History
A concise historical narrative of NAICS Code 238150-08 covering global milestones and recent developments within the United States.
- The history of the Glass Tinting & Coating/Residential & Commercial industry dates back to the 1960s when the first window films were introduced. These films were initially used for automotive purposes, but soon their application expanded to residential and commercial buildings. In the 1970s, the industry saw a significant boost due to the energy crisis, which led to the development of energy-efficient window films. The 1980s saw the introduction of ceramic window films, which provided better heat rejection and durability. In recent years, the industry has witnessed advancements in technology, resulting in the development of smart window films that can change their tint based on the amount of sunlight. In the United States, the industry has seen a surge in demand due to the increasing awareness of energy efficiency and the need for privacy and security.
